Pricing depends on platform and scope. A professional business website costs KES 80,000–200,000. A cross-platform mobile app (Android + iOS using Flutter) ranges from KES 350,000–900,000. A custom web application with a backend, user accounts, and M-Pesa integration typically costs KES 400,000–1,500,000. Enterprise platforms and SaaS products are quoted after a free discovery session — no hidden fees, no surprises.
M-Pesa integration is done via Safaricom's Daraja API. The most common flows are STK Push (prompts the customer to pay on their phone), Paybill (business-to-customer and C2B), and Buy Goods (Till). You need a Safaricom Business Account, sandbox credentials, and a developer to connect the API to your backend. We handle the full integration — from sandbox testing to go-live — for web apps, mobile apps, e-commerce stores, and custom platforms. We also integrate Airtel Money, Equity EazzyPay, Pesapal, and DPO.

Yes — if your business collects, stores, or processes personal data of Kenyan residents (names, emails, phone numbers, payment details), you are required to comply with the Kenya Data Protection Act 2019 and its regulations. This applies to websites, mobile apps, CRMs, and any digital system. KDPA compliance involves a privacy policy, data processing agreements, user consent mechanisms, secure storage, and data breach notification procedures. We build KDPA-compliant systems by default and can audit your existing platform.

Kenya has several reliable payment options depending on your customer base. M-Pesa (via Daraja API) is essential — 97% of Kenyan mobile money transactions run on it. For card payments, Pesapal and DPO Group (formerly 3G Direct Pay) are the most widely used. Equity EazzyPay covers Equity Bank customers. Flutterwave and Paystack work for pan-African coverage. For subscription businesses, iPay Kenya supports recurring billing. We recommend starting with M-Pesa STK Push + Pesapal to cover the vast majority of Kenyan consumers from day one.
